Hyperolius dintelmanni Lötters and Schmitz, 2004

Class: Amphibia > Order: Anura > Family: Hyperoliidae > Subfamily: Hyperoliinae > Genus: Hyperolius > Species: Hyperolius dintelmanni

Hyperolius dintelmanni Lötters and Schmitz, 2004, Bonn. Zool. Beitr., 52: 150. Holotype: ZFMK 67871, by original designation. Type locality: "from the Edib Hills (ca. 1,200 m above sea level), Bakossi Mountains, South-West Cameroon (4° 57′ N, 9° 39′ E)". Synonymy by Amiet, 2012, Rainettes Cameroun: 118–123.

Hyperolius tuberculatus dintelmanni — Amiet, 2012, Rainettes Cameroun: 118–123. 

Hyperolius dintelmanni —  Bell, Parra, Badjedjea, Barej, Blackburn, Burger, Channing, Dehling, Greenbaum, Gvoždík, Kielgast, Kasumba, Lötters, McLaughlin, Nagy, Rödel, Portik, Stuart, VanDerWal, Zassi-Boulou, and Zamudio, 2017, Mol. Ecol., 26: 5230. 

English Names

Dintelmann's Reed Frog (Channing and Rödel, 2019, Field Guide Frogs & Other Amph. Afr.: 192).   

Distribution

Montane southwestern Cameroon. 

Geographic Occurrence

Natural Resident: Cameroon

Endemic: Cameroon

Comment

See comments regarding this species in the Hyperolius tuberculatus complex by Bell, Parra, Badjedjea, Barej, Blackburn, Burger, Channing, Dehling, Greenbaum, Gvoždík, Kielgast, Kasumba, Lötters, McLaughlin, Nagy, Rödel, Portik, Stuart, VanDerWal, Zassi-Boulou, and Zamudio, 2017, Mol. Ecol., 26: 5224–5244, who discussed molecular biogeography, phylogenetics, and systematics. See photograph, map, description of geographic range and habitat, and conservation status in Stuart, Hoffmann, Chanson, Cox, Berridge, Ramani, and Young, 2008, Threatened Amph. World: 284. Channing and Rödel, 2019, Field Guide Frogs & Other Amph. Afr.: 192–193, provided a brief account, photograph, and range map.
